A Study of CAR T-Cells in Relapsed/Refractory Hematologic Malignancy

Recruiting now EARLY_PHASE1 Last updated 3 January 2025
What this trial tests

EARLY_PHASE1 trial testing anti-CD19-CAR T-cells, or anti-CD30-CAR T-cells, or anti-CD20/CD30-CAR T-cells in Relapsed/refractory Lymphoma in 9 participants. Currently enrolling.

Who can join

Adults 18 to 70, any sex, with Relapsed/refractory Lymphoma or Relapsed/Refractory Leukemia.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.

Sponsor's own description

This study is a single-center, open-label clinical trial of single-dose of CAR T-cells in subjects with relapsed/refractory hematologic malignancy.
